At 11:53 PM 11/25/02 -0600, Doug Smith W9WI wrote: >I loaded a machine with this & experimented with TRLog. It didn't work. >(apparently some necessary APIs aren't implemented) > >I would expect this to be a moving project though; future support is quite >possible. And the urgency really isn't apparent to me, because up through Win98SE, DOS is still available and accessible at startup. I am a lot more concerned about the disappearance of ISA slots and the impending ditto for serial and parallel ports. 73, Pete N4ZR Sometimes a tower is just a tower |
